This is a "sideways" inside, Deck 6, 11B stateroom. The layout is great. It only sleeps 3-I did not see an overhead bunk. The bathroom (in excellent shape) is not split-which is totally fine and I actually kind of liked it! You walk in and the couch (3rd bed at night) is straight ahead and the bathroom and closet are right, bed is to the left. There is some space in the little area in front of the bathroom/ closet. Overall the room seems spacious. When embarkation is happening it's louder with all the suitcases, people loading up and the room is near staff areas but after that, it's quite quiet. I never heard any noise at night and it was really peaceful. We had some motion on this particular cruise to NOLA but I thought it wasn't too bad in that location. The location is very close to the forward elevators/stairs-literally just steps away. It's a quick trip to the adult pool area, Cove Cafe, spa, deck 4 walking/sitting and adult entertainment areas. It's not close to the drink station. I really thought the forward elevators were WAY less crowed then AFT or MID. This was my first inside stateroom after 9 cruises and I loved it for the cost/convenience. Space for unpacking is the same as most staterooms. My host was Weekly and he was awesome. I would not hesitate to recommend this stateroom and I would select it again.
